Plague is a disease of rats which is transmitted to humans by flea bites, by the saliva of plague victims, or by handling animals carrying the disease or infected with the plague. The plague season is between April and December, but it can develop throughout the year. Ovarian plague develops in 1-7 days, pectoral plague can develop in 24 hours, and septicemic plague is short-lived. Prevention: clean the surroundings and kill the rats. 29 October - Michel Rua was born on 9 June 1837. He is the youngest of nine siblings. In 1852 he entered the Oratorio of Valdocco. One day, Don Bosco told him that they were complementary. He was one of the first to whom Don Bosco told of his plan to found the Salesian congregation.

The short film "Zatti, our brother" (Argentina, 2020) focuses on one of the most difficult episodes of his life. We are in Viedma, in 1941: at the age of 60, Zatti is forced to leave the hospital he has attended for decades. His faith and strength are tested.
